H A D | VBoxCPP.cpp | 153 PSCMSTREAM pStrmInput; member in struct:VBCPPMACROEXP 1061 static RTEXITCODE vbcppOutputComment(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art, size_t cchOutputted, argument 1064 size_t offCur = ScmStreamTell(pStrmInput); 1067 int rc = ScmStreamSeekAbsolute(pStrmInput, offStart); 1073 size_t cchIndent = offStart - ScmStreamTellOffsetOfLine(pStrmInput, ScmStreamTellLine(pStrmInput)); 1084 while (ScmStreamTell(pStrmInput) < offCur) 1086 unsigned ch = ScmStreamGetCh(pStrmInput); 1118 * @param pStrmInput The input stream. 1120 static void vbcppProcessSkipWhiteAndEscapedEol(PSCMSTREAM pStrmInput) argument 1151 vbcppProcessSkipWhiteEscapedEolAndComments(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 1215 vbcppProcessSkipWhiteEscapedEolAndCommentsCheckEol(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 1236 vbcppProcessSkipWhite(PSCMSTREAM pStrmInput) argument 1262 vbcppInputLookForLeftParenthesis(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 1288 vbcppInputSkipToEndOfDirectiveLine(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t *poffComment) argument 1347 vbcppProcessMultiLineComment(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 1406 vbcppProcessOneLineComment(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 1447 vbcppProcessStringLitteral(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 1484 vbcppProcessCharacterConstant(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 1522 vbcppProcessNumber(PVBCPP pThis, PSCMSTREAM pStrmInput, char chFirst) argument 1551 vbcppProcessIdentifier(PVBCPP pThis, PSCMSTREAM pStrmInput, char ch) argument 2292 PSCMSTREAM pStrmInput = pExp->pStrmInput; local 2972 vbcppDirectiveDefine(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 3086 vbcppDirectiveUndef(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 3184 vbcppCondPush(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art, VBCPPCONDKIND enmKind, VBCPPEVAL enmResult, const char *pchCondition, size_t cchCondition) argument 4269 vbcppExtractSkipCommentLine(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 4292 vbcppExtractSkipComment(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 4308 vbcppExtractQuotedString(PVBCPP pThis, PSCMSTREAM pStrmInput, PVBCPPSTRBUF pStrBuf, char chOpen, char chClose) argument 4361 vbcppExtractDirectiveLine(PVBCPP pThis, PSCMSTREAM pStrmInput, PVBCPPSTRBUF pStrBuf, size_t *poffComment) argument 4444 vbcppDirectiveIfOrElif(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art, VBCPPCONDKIND enmKind) argument 4567 vbcppDirectiveIfDef(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 4613 vbcppDirectiveIfNDef(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 4659 vbcppDirectiveElse(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 4724 vbcppDirectiveEndif(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 4815 vbcppDirectiveInclude(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 4922 vbcppDirectivePragma(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 4982 vbcppDirectiveError(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 4997 vbcppDirectiveLineNo(PVBCPP pThis, PSCMSTREAM pStrmInput, size_t offStart) argument 5010 vbcppDirectiveLineNoShort(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 5023 vbcppProcessDirective(PVBCPP pThis, PSCMSTREAM pStrmInput) argument 5111 PSCMSTREAM pStrmInput = &pThis->pInputStack->StrmInput; local [all...] |